pCDH-CMV-MCS-EF1-CopGFP-T2A-Puro Information
Promoter: EF-1 alpha core, CMV
Replicator: pUC ori, SV40 ori
Terminator: SV40 poly (A) signal
Plasmid classification: virus series, lentivirus cloning vector
Plasmid size: 8189bp
Prokaryotic resistance: Amp
Screening markers: Puro
Cloned strain: Stbl3
Culture conditions: 37 centigrade, aerobic LB
Expression host: mammalian cells
Induction mode: no induction, instantaneous expression
5'sequencing primers: CMV-F:CGCAAATGGGCGGTAGGCGTG
3'sequencing primers: primers designed according to sequence
Use:Lentiviral
